Changes

From SME Server
Jump to navigationJump to search
293 bytes added ,  15:17, 20 August 2015
Line 677: Line 677:  
  #import all to cvs
 
  #import all to cvs
 
  cvs add *
 
  cvs add *
  #sed work
+
# Informations needed from the spec file
  version=$(grep -sri 'define version' *.spec | sed 's/%define version //gI')
+
version=$(rpm -q --qf "%{version}\n" --specfile $1.spec) # | head -1)
  release=$(grep -sri 'define release' *.spec | sed 's/%define release //gI')
+
#ARCH=$(rpm -q --qf "%{arch}\n" --specfile $1.spec | head -1)
 +
release=$(rpm -q --qf "%{release}\n" --specfile $1.spec | head -1| sed s/\.el.//)
 +
 +
  #sed work no needed anymore(see above)
 +
  #version=$(grep -sri 'define version' *.spec | sed 's/%define version //gI')
 +
  #release=$(grep -sri 'define release' *.spec | sed 's/%define release //gI')
 +
 
 
  #bump the release
 
  #bump the release
 
  release=$((release + 1))
 
  release=$((release + 1))

Navigation menu